    Unfortunately cosmopolitan wouldn't work for dockerc. Cosmopolitan works as long as you only use it but container runtimes require additional features. Also containers contain arbitrary executables so not sure how that would work either...

    As for WASM, this is already possible using container2wasm[0] and wasmer[1]'s ability to generate static binaries.

    [0]: https://github.com/ktock/container2wasm

    [1]: https://wasmer.io/

    Really impressed by the depth and breadth of this project, well done!

    A particularly interesting part is the socket layer inside the browser. Other people solving this problem have previously used a proxy to a server that does the real socket implementation. This means you can't have a "browser-only" solution.

    The author has solved this (for HTTP/S only) by proxying HTTP requests and then re-creating them as fetch requests (details here: https://github.com/ktock/container2wasm/tree/main/examples/n...). I'm very interested in using this approach for my own project Runno (https://runno.dev).
